Death Awareness is Life Awareness: A Three Part Series on Death & Dying
Session 3: Death Cafe

A continuation of our inaugural Death Cafe in December 2025, this is a casual, lightly facilitated group where we eat cake, drink tea, and discuss death. This conversation has no set agenda, objectives, or themes – just honest, thoughtful discussion. While we may share personal experiences, a Death Cafe is not a grief support or counseling session, but rather an opportunity to connect, reflect, and explore life’s big questions together.
